PART-A
I. ANY 15 QUESTIONS:
15X1=15 MARKS
1. Mention any one requirement of fine aggregate in RCC.
2. What are the different grades of steel used for reinforced concrete
structures?
3. What is meant by under reinforced section?
4. What is the minimum area of side face reinforcement generally
recommended for RC beams?
5. Draw a cross section of an T beam and indicate all notations.
6. Draw a simple sketch and indicate sagging and hogging moments.
7. Where the critical section for shear is located in simply support RC beam?
8. What is the maximum limit of bent-up bars to resist shear?
9. Draw a sketch of cross section of a simply supported slab and show its
main and secondary reinforcement.
10. What is known as anchoring of reinforcement?
11. What is known as middle strip in two way slab design?
12. Name any three requirements of a good stair.
13. What are the classifications of columns according to slenderness ratio?
14. What is the recommended percentage of longitudinal steel in columns?
15. What is meant by punching shear?
16. Mention the anchorage requirements as per IS 456-2000 for column
footings.
17. Expand the following terms of rolled steel section.(i)ISMC (ii)ISWB.
18. What is known as design strength of tension members?
19. What is the IS 800-2007 recommendation for minimum web thickness?
20. What is the limitation given by IS 800-2007 for maximum slenderness ratio
for beam.
PART-B
II. ANSWER ANY FIVE QUESTIONS
5X12 = 60
21. (A) An RCC beam 300mm wide and 420mm effective depth is
reinforced with 3 nos of 16mm dia bars .Materials are M15 grade
concrete and Fe415 steel. Determine the moment of resistance of the
section.
(OR)
(B) A cantilever beam of breath 255mm and depth of
430mm(effective) is reinforced with 793mm steel Fe500 in tension side
.Assuming concrete grade M20, find the Factored UDL per meter run
the can be permitted. The span of the beam is 3m.
